David Paymer was born on August 30, 1954, in Long Island, New York. From a young age, he showed a natural talent for acting and a passion for the performing arts. He got his first taste of the industry when he appeared in the 1979 movie, The In-Laws, which marked the beginning of his successful career in film and television.
Paymer's big break came when he landed a role in the 1992 film Mr. Saturday Night, for which he received an Academy Award nomination for Best Supporting Actor. This was a pivotal moment in his career, as it solidified his reputation as a versatile and talented actor.
Throughout his career, Paymer has appeared in over ninety films, showcasing his range and ability to portray a wide variety of characters. Some of his most notable roles include appearances in Get Shorty, Quiz Show, Ocean's Thirteen, and Searching for Bobby Fischer. In addition to his work in front of the camera, Paymer has also ventured into directing, helming episodes of popular television series like Gilmore Girls and One Tree Hill. His passion for storytelling extends beyond acting, and he continues to explore new aspects of the entertainment industry.
Paymer is a devoted family man and has two children with his wife, Liz Georges. Despite his busy schedule, he makes time for his loved ones and values the support they provide him in his career.
